Description
words and music by Greg Scheer
text based on Psalm 55
copyright 2017
CCLI #7173674
OneLicense #105756
Listen to my prayer, O God, please hear:
troubled thoughts rise from a heart of fear;
Fear of those who would undo my days—
the whispers, stares, contempt, the lies and rage.
Oh, that I had wings,
Oh, that I had wings to fly,
Oh, that I had wings to fly away.
Malice seeks its prey, it roams the streets.
Night and day, it prowls— there is no peace.
God, please let the innocent escape,
while schemers writhe within the traps they’ve laid.
Oh, that I had wings…
Bracing for the sword of foe’s attack,
feel the steel of dagger in my back.
Why have you betrayed me, oh my friend?
The one with whom I’ve shared the wine and bread?
Oh, that I had wings…
Night and day, I pray, O God, please hear:
troubled thoughts rise from a heart of fear.
Every care that weighs upon my soul
is safe with you, please keep me safe, O Lord.
Oh, that I had wings…
